Student having experience of a similar project related to the management orientation can possibly replace the course by proving the required knowledge by writing a case of that specific project with supporting portfolio and presenting it to the instructor and students of the course. If a student would like to proceed according to the RPL process s(he) should contact the instructor of the course during the pre-enrolment week or latest when attending the first lecture.
